11.37.1  Set Transfer mode 
When Feature register is 03h (=Set Transfer mode), the Sector Count Register specifies the transfer mechanism. 
The upper 5 bits define the type of transfer and the low order 3 bits encode the mode value.

11.37.2  Write Cache 
If the number of auto reassigned sector reaches the device‘s reassignment capacity, the write cache function 
will be automatically disabled. Although the device still accepts the Set Features command with Feature register 
= 02h without error, but the write cache function will remains disabled. For current write cache function status, 
please refer to Identify Device Information (word 85 or 129) by Identify Device command. 
 
11.37.3  Serial ATA Feature 
When the Feature register is set to 10h or 90h, the value set to the Sector Count register specifies the specific 
Serial ATA feature to enable or disable.

11.37.4  Advanced Power Management 
When the  value in  the  Feature  register  is  05h  (=Enable  Advanced  Power  Management),  the  Sector  Count 
Register specifies the Advanced Power Management level. 
The deepest Power Saving mode is Normal Idle mode 
(the same as Disable Advanced Power Management) 
The deepest Power Saving mode is Low power Idle mode 
The deepest Power Saving mode is Low RPM standby mode 
The idle time to Low power idle mode and Low RPM standby mode vary according to the value in Sector Count 
register as follows:
